Definitions of savoy
  1. noun
    head of soft crinkly leaves
    synonyms: savoy cabbage
    see moresee less
    type of:
    head cabbage
    any of several varieties of cabbage having a large compact globular head; may be steamed or boiled or stir-fried or used raw in coleslaw
